US on the slippery slope to REDD offsets?

Posted on 20 November 20087 December 2018

Reuters has reported that the state of California has signed an agreement with the Indonesian Province of Aceh to purchase carbon credits from the Ulu MasenĀ forest ‘offset’ scheme.
